NRS 353.760

Time for making payment; notice for delay. [Effective July 1, 2026.]

(Added to NRS by 2025, 3107, effective July 1, 2026)

1. If a state grant-making entity does not make a payment for an amount that is due and payable by law under a written grant agreement with a private nonprofit corporation within 30 calendar days after receipt of a proper invoice, the state grant-making entity shall, as soon as practicable after that 30-day period, provide written notice to the private nonprofit corporation of the reason for the delay in making the payment.

2. On or before October 1 of each year, the state grant-making entity shall submit to the Director of the Office of Finance and the Director of the Legislative Counsel Bureau for transmittal to the Interim Finance Committee a compilation of the notices provided pursuant to subsection 1 during the immediately preceding fiscal year.
